I have a bug in which I cannot access rampart from the classpath. I'm using
Axis2 for client webservices in a deployment environment, I can't access a
repository/modules folder with the rampart.mar file as I can when running a
test client from the command line. I've tried placing the rampart file
directly on the classpath and in a modules folder on the classpath.
I try and engage rampart with
contextWSStub._getServiceClient()..engageModule(new QName("rampart")); but to
no avail, at run time I get org.apache.axis2.AxisFault: Unable to engage module
: rampart
